A Return to the Shop

I had already been spending some Glint after the reintroduction of card skins, which brought a fun cosmetic layer back into the game. But the real excitement for me has been the addition of the new Conclave Arcana Reward Cards to the shop. These releases have made the grind feel purposeful again.

The new mechanics tied to these Reward Cards are a game changer. The team has cleverly designed the system so that special foil variants—like Gold, Black, and Arcane—come automatically unbound, meaning they can be freely traded or sold. This alone adds a fascinating mix of strategy and collectability to reward openings.

At the same time, the introduction of Unbinding Spells offers another layer of engagement. These spells can be used to unbind regular foil cards, creating flexibility for players who want to grow their collections or tap into the market value of their rewards. It’s a smart move that brings back that sense of choice and reward management we hadn’t seen since Soulbound cards first arrived.
